SPECIFICATIONS

Parameters
Output Type Rail-to-Rail
Operating Supply Voltage 3V
Number of Channels 2
Operating Supply Current 2.01mA
Nominal Supply Current 2.4mA
Output Current 17.6mA
Slew Rate 5.25V/μs
Architecture VOLTAGE-FEEDBACK
Amplifier Type General Purpose
Common Mode Rejection Ratio 80 dB
Current - Input Bias 260nA
Voltage - Supply, Single/Dual (±) 2.2V~5V
Output Current per Channel 52.6mA
Input Offset Voltage (Vos) 3mV
Bandwidth 10MHz
Unity Gain BW-Nom 10000 kHz
Voltage Gain 94dB
Average Bias Current-Max (IIB) 0.4μA
Power Supply Rejection Ratio (PSRR) 70dB
Low-Offset NO
Frequency Compensation YES
Supply Voltage Limit-Max 5.5V
Voltage - Input Offset 80μV
Low-Bias NO
Micropower NO
Programmable Power NO
Height 1.75mm
Length 4.9mm
Width 3.91mm
Thickness 1.58mm
Radiation Hardening No
REACH SVHC No SVHC
RoHS Status ROHS3 Compliant
Lead Free Lead Free
Factory Lead Time 6 Weeks
Lifecycle Status ACTIVE (Last Updated: 5 days ago)
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154, 3.90mm Width)
Number of Pins 8
Operating Temperature -40°C~105°C
Packaging Tape & Reel (TR)
JESD-609 Code e4
Pbfree Code yes
Part Status Active
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 8
ECCN Code EAR99
Terminal Finish Nickel/Palladium/Gold (Ni/Pd/Au)
Subcategory Operational Amplifier
Packing Method TR
Technology BICMOS
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 2
Supply Voltage 5V
Base Part Number LMV722
Pin Count 8
